Don't mind the bump, but I have been experiencing a rather annoying problem with this game; when I run the game off of an extracted .dol file, (I do this so I can easily test and play levels made with Reggie! Level Editor Next) a number of certain on-screen graphical effects are missing. Again, this is only present when running the game off of a seperate .dol file that I extracted from the .iso itself, for ease and convenience of playtesting my custom levels. Graphical effects that are missing include effects such as fire/ice balls, water/lava splashes, dust when Mario slides or turns, etc. I may post a screenshot later on to show the difference.
